BM2LC105FJ-CE2 Power Management ICs - PMIC by Rohm

2ch Low Side Switch IC


BM2LC105FJ-C is 2ch automotive low side switch IC, which has built-in overcurrent limiting circuit, thermal shutdown circuit, overvoltage (active clamp) protection circuit and open load detection circuit.

Features

AEC-Q100 Qualified
Built-in overcurrent limiting circuit (OCP)
Built-in thermal shutdown circuit (TSD)
Built-in active clamp circuit
Built-in Open load detection circuit(OLD) at output off
Direct control enabled from CMOS logic IC, etc.
Built-in diagnostic (ST) output function
On-state resistance RDS(ON)=105mΩ (Typ) (when VIN=5V, Iout=0.8A, Tj=25°C)
Monolithic power management IC with the control block (CMOS) and power MOS FET mounted on a single chip
Surface mount package SOP-J8

Specifications

Channel Number [ch] 2
Drain-Source Voltage (Max.)[V] 42
Output Current[A] 3
ON Resistance [mΩ] 105
Over Current Detect [A] 3
Active Clamp Energy [mJ] 150
Supply Voltage(Min.)[V] 3
Supply Voltage(Max.)[V] 5.5
Current consumption(Typ.)[µA] 125
Thermal Shut Down Self-restart
Open Load Detect [V] 1.5
Status Terminal Available
Junction Temperature Tj (Min.)[°C] -40
Junction Temperature Tj (Max.)[°C] 150
Package Size [mm] 4.9x6 (t=1.65)
Common Standard AEC-Q100 (Automotive Grade)
